Abstract
Expanding domestic production and implementing demand-side strategies can substantially narrow material shortages for US electric vehicle batteries, but these efforts still fall short of meeting projected 2035 demand. To assure US battery supplies, the USA must support investments across all domestic supply chain stages, reduce and shift battery material demand, and continue to secure international supplies.
